Anthony Bourdain, noted author, chef and star of the popular “Parts Unknown” is dead.

The likable Bourdain, who made us all wish we had him as a traveling and dining companion (most of the time) , in an apparent suicide while in France filming an episode for his show, according to CNN, which aired his show.

Twitter reacted with condolences and posts urging people who were contemplating suicide to reach out for help.Relate

Many contained the number for the National Suicide Prevention Hotline 1-800-273-8255, which is open 24 hours, seven days a week.
